Understanding Macaw Species
Macaws belong to the household Psittacidae, notable for their sensational colors, dynamic characters, and impressive vocal capabilities. They are native to Central and South America, and there are numerous species of macaws that individuals might think about purchasing. Below is a table summarizing a few of the most popular macaw species and their distinguishing functions.

Macaw Species | Size (Length) | Lifespan | Personality type | Typical Coloration |
---|---|---|---|---|
Blue-and-yellow Macaw | 30 inches | 50-60 years | Social, lively, affectionate | Bright blue and yellow plumage |
Scarlet Macaw | 34 inches | 50 years | Smart, curious | Red with yellow and blue wing feathers |
Green-winged Macaw | 36 inches | 50 years | Mild, friendly | Green with red and blue accents |
Military Macaw | 30 inches | 50 years | Alert, vocal | Olive green with red forehead |
Harlequin Macaw | 40 inches | 50 years | Gentle, good talkers | Brilliant green with diverse coloration |

Aspects to Consider While Buying a Macaw
Before delving into acquisition, one need to think about numerous factors to make sure a fulfilling and healthy relationship with a macaw:
1. Commitment Required
Macaws are long-lived animals and frequently need a commitment of 20 to 60 years, depending upon the species. Potential owners need to comprehend the emotional, time, and monetary investment included.
2. Area Requirements
Due to their size and active nature, macaws need sufficient area to grow. A large, well-ventilated cage in addition to space for flight and workout need to be made sure.
3. Dietary Needs
Macaws require a well balanced diet plan rich in fruits, veggies, strengthened pellets, and occasional nuts. Research on appropriate nutrition can help avoid health concerns.
4. Social Interaction
Macaws are social birds that require routine interaction with their owners. This can cause behavioral concerns if not properly addressed. Think about dedicating time every day to bond and engage with your macaw.
5. Health and Veterinary Care
Regular veterinary check-ups and correct treatment are vital for the well-being of a macaw. Search for bird vets who specialize in exotic birds.
6. Legislation and Ethics
Know the laws relating to pet birds in your location. Some species might be protected by law or need particular permits. Decide for reputable breeders or rescues who follow ethical practices.

Getting ready for Your Macaw's Arrival
Bringing a macaw into your home involves preparation. Here are some essentials every new macaw owner must think about:
List of Necessary Supplies:
- Cage: A large cage with bars spaced properly for the breed.
- Toys: Wooden chew toys, ropes, and interactive toys to promote the bird.
- Perches: Sturdy perches of varying sizes to promote foot health.
- Food and Water Dishes: Stainless steel meals are recommended for much easier cleansing.
- Bathing Area: A shallow meal or water mister for occasional baths.
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q1. What is the typical cost of a macaw?
The price of a macaw differs significantly by species, breeder track record, and place. Typically, a macaw might cost anywhere from ₤ 1,000 to ₤ 3,000.
Q2. Can macaws be kept alone?
While some macaws can handle alone, they normally thrive with routine social interaction. It's recommended that owners commit time for engagement with their feathered good friends.
Q3. How loud are macaws?
Macaws are understood for their loud vocalizations. They can be rather vocal, specifically in the early mornings and late afternoons, making them less appropriate for homes or close quarters.
Q4. What is the finest diet plan for a macaw?
A well balanced diet ought to include high-quality pellets, fresh fruits, nuts, and veggies. It's important to guarantee a diverse diet to fulfill their nutritional requirements.
